We are a new, classic-style café located at the beautiful Shoppes at Prairie Lakes. Serving breakfast and lunch, we feature an assortment of favorites from the savory to the sweet. We’ve also got a full drink and espresso bar to keep you fueled for the day.

Staff was extremely friendly and helpful. Despite that Google said we could have up to a 45 minute wait, we were able to get seated outside immediately at 9am on a Saturday. Food was very tasty and presentation was beautiful. I got the Florence Benedict with a white chocolate mocha and my partner got the cinnamon roll pancakes. I was quite impressed with their hollandaise sauce and their cinnamon roll pancakes really tasted like cinnamon rolls. The white chocolate mocha was very good if you like coffee, but if you are looking for something sugary like you get at Starbucks I would not recommend. If you do like coffee, it was nice and creamy, a little sweetened and not at all bitter. Very nice. Will return
